Job Title: Part Time Personal Assistant to the CEO and 2 other members of the senior leadership teamPermanent, part time 4 fixed days a week in the officeSalary: £30,000 to 32,000 gross per annum (pro rata)Benefits: Government workplace pension, 20 days holiday + bank holidays (pro rata)Location: WeybridgeHours 9 to 5pm.An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Personal Assistant to provide support to the CEO and 2 other members of the senior leadership team. The job responsibilities include: Be the first point of contact for internal and external communication for the CEO Preparing the CEOs daily schedule whilst ensuring deadlines are being followed through Extensive diary management and meetings coordination Organise business travel including but not limited to flights, accommodation and visas Taking and distributing of meeting minutes Manage all invoices and payments for Hi-Point Sales Ship packages globally via courier with required paperwork Managing contracts and agreements including but not limited to NDAs Create project presentations Personal / confidential jobs for the CEOThe ideal candidate will have: Minimum 5 years experience working as a Personal Assistant Strong administrative skills Exceptional organizational and communication skills. Proficient in all Microsoft packages, specifically PowerPoint Knowledge of Zoom & Teams Keen attention to detailPlease note: As you can appreciate we are currently overwhelmed with applications and we can therefore only contact those applications that have relevant skills for positions that we currently have available.
